|  | /* | 
|  | * This should be the same as the max(NUM_X_SOURCES) for all the | 
|  | * different m68k hosts compiled into the kernel. | 
|  | * Currently the Atari has 72 and the Amiga 24, but if both are | 
|  | * supported in the kernel it is better to make room for 72. | 
|  | */ | 
|  | #if defined(CONFIG_COLDFIRE)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S 256 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_VME) || defined(CONFIG_SUN3) || defined(CONFIG_SUN3X)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S 200 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_ATARI) || defined(CONFIG_MAC)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S 72 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_Q40)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S	43 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_AMIGA) || !defined(CONFIG_MMU)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S	32 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_APOLLO)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S	24 | 
|  | #elif defined(CONFIG_HP300) |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S	8 | 
|  | #else | 
|  | #define NR_IRQS	0 | 
|  | #endif |

|  | /* | 
|  | * Interrupt source definitions | 
|  | * General interrupt sources are the level 1-7. | 
|  | * Adding an interrupt service routine for one of these sources | 
|  | * results in the addition of that routine to a chain of routines. | 
|  | * Each one is called in succession.  Each individual interrupt | 
|  | * service routine should determine if the device associated with | 
|  | * that routine requires service. | 
|  | */ | 
|  |  | 
|  | #define IRQ_SPURIOUS	0 | 
|  |  |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_1	1	/* level 1 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_2	2	/* level 2 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_3	3	/* level 3 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_4	4	/* level 4 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_5	5	/* level 5 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_6	6	/* level 6 interrupt */ | 
|  | #define IRQ_AUTO_7	7	/* level 7 interrupt (non-maskable) */ |
